Which artist created the painting "The Holy Trinity"?

Explanation:
The painting "The Holy Trinity" is attributed to Masaccio, a key figure of the early Italian Renaissance known for his use of linear perspective and naturalism. Completed around 1427, this work is celebrated for its innovative composition and use of space, effectively creating an architectural space that draws the viewer into the scene. Masaccio's method of blending figures and architecture was groundbreaking at the time, as he employed one-point perspective to achieve a sense of depth that had not been widely used in previous painting. The depiction of God the Father, Christ, and the Holy Spirit, along with the architectural elements, showcases his skill in creating a three-dimensional illusion on a two-dimensional surface, which would influence subsequent generations of artists.
